Where is the Coralla family from?

You can see how Coralla families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Coralla family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there was 1 Coralla family living in Connecticut. This was about 33% of all the recorded Coralla's in USA. Connecticut and 2 other states had the highest population of Coralla families in 1920.

What is the average Coralla lifespan?

Average Coralla life expectancy in 1983 was 67 years. This was lower than the general public life expectancy which was 72.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Coralla 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
